Description Gordon Sim 2008-05-01 08:23:50 UTC
I'm not seeing any error messages when starting up the broker in daemon mode.
E.g. if the port is already in use, the data directory does not exist or
whatver, no error message is printed but the broker does not start.

Comment 1 Gordon Sim 2008-05-13 12:59:55 UTC
This seems to be caused by -r649294 (I suspect the changes to Daemon.cpp):

http://svn.apache.org/viewvc/incubator/qpid/trunk/qpid/cpp/src/qpid/broker/Daemon.cpp?r1=649294&r2=649293&pathrev=649294

Comment 2 Gordon Sim 2008-05-13 16:46:28 UTC
Resolved by r655944 (http://svn.apache.org/viewvc?view=rev&revision=655944)
